Last of the summer sun / fun…

October 4, 2009 by Caroline Job Leave a Comment

Here are just some of the images from summer I have so wanted to put up to just capture some of the visitors to our garden this year.

First off, the delightful dragonfly that stayed for twenty minutes or more, one summer’s day…

We believe it was catching a quick nap, as even as we gently moved our finger in close, it didnot move nor flinch.
Then came the green woodpecker…

… that popped in for a couple of worms…

Then the excitement of our first frog…

A frog that was just passing through the garden… This was the third one to be spotted, we were just too slow with the camera to capture the other two that hopped through!

This chap unfortunately was captured by the brood and put in the bug hunting inspection tank, and scrutinized for an hour. We decided this was a common frog after much looking through nature books. I was not going to look online for fear I would never get the children off the computer, no, we were outside in touch with nature, not inside playing computer games!

Our constant battle with the 21st century prevailed!

And then our creepy crawly mixture…

You may remember at the start of summer we sowed our seeds in the garden. King Julien had one half and Spike had the other half of the patch. They had a pack of seeds each and, to the annoyance of Spike, the older of the two, King Julien’s side absolutely thrived! Unfortunately this year we did not spot the usual grasshoppers. We didnot spot these until we went bramble gathering in the hedgerows!
But that can be another posting!
We are now on the look out for other visitors now that Autumn Watch is back on BBC2. We must also clean our our nesting boxes in the hope that we will have Blue Tits fledging as well as Great Tits, just like we managed this year! Fingers crossed!
